Transaction 5c7632e2989f00890a7207ed35565b091c8263c75dcdef3df0dfc533e0f2a590

1 Input
2 Outputs
  • 5c7632e2989f00890a7207ed35565b091c8263c75dcdef3df0dfc533e0f2a590:0
  • value  63758
    address  1DfN7CpWd9jEyQrcYzYr81JZnHBuvVJNjn
  • 5c7632e2989f00890a7207ed35565b091c8263c75dcdef3df0dfc533e0f2a590:1
  • value  49497166
    address  3DHZ3ZF7V6w1vHcRUzubLJWugfvfqwvA6Z